The Port Authority of the Balearic Islands' (APB) Board of Directors has appointed Marc Pons Pons as its Deputy Chairman. Pons is the Balearic Island Government's Minister of Mobility and Housing and represents the Balearic Islands' Government on the APB's Board of Directors. Marc Pons will occupy the position of Deputy Chairman on a temporary basis until a new chairperson is appointed.

During the meeting held this afternoon in the Port of Palma, the Board of Directors accepted the resignation of the hitherto Deputy Chairman, Miquel Puigserver Lloberas, who will continue as a member of the Board representing the Provincial Association of Maritime Companies (APEAM). Puigserver has tendered his resignation for health and personal reasons and for the good of the APB.

The objective of Marc Pons' appointment is to safeguard the smooth running of the organisation until the new chair of the APB is appointed.
